EEOC Sues Employer for Failing to Accommodate Pregnant Employee

The pregnancy discrimination landscape has been forever changed, ever since the United States Supreme Court decided Young v. United Parcel Service, Inc. In Young, the Supreme Court told employers that they had to provide reasonable accommodations for pregnant employees, unless they had a very good nondiscriminatory reason not to.
